Highmark completes affiliation with Jefferson Medical Center

Highmark Inc. and Jefferson Regional Medical Center are officially partners, as of today.

The affiliation plan between the South Hills hospital and the state's largest health insurer, announced last year, is effective today, following the closing of the affiliation transaction.

With the closing of the deal, which gives Highmark a controlling board interest in the medical center, Jefferson "becomes the first health system to officially join Highmark's new integrated delivery system," according to a press release from Highmark.

Highmark is also in the process of trying to acquire controlling stakes in West Penn Allegheny Health System and the Saint Vincent Health System in Erie.

In exchange for surrendering control of the hospital, Jefferson gets up to $200 million in long-term obligation debt and pension guarantees, cash for capital expansion and $75 million for the Jefferson Regional Medical Center Foundation.
